Got pros: It works for a very long time without any complaints, even the BIOS did not need to be reset! The laptop lasts a little longer due to the lower memory voltage. I use an Acer 5820TG laptop - 2 CT51264BF160BJ pieces of 4 GB each. The Intel Core i5 460m processor got a lot better after moving from 4 GB to 8 GB. I have never used Crucial RAM before, the impressions are strictly positive. I bought it long before the crisis, two bars cost a little less than 1400. With its cons: Perhaps timings. but this does not affect real performance, but let benchmark lovers suffer. On a real machine, the top-end sticks relative to the cheapest ones (not noname) give a measly 1-2 frame gain on average, so it's better to invest in something else.
